Movie Meltdown - Episode 616 (For our Patreon "Horror Club")
There's no place like Movie Meltdown for the holidays, and this year the horror club comes together to discuss the 2019 movie Pilgrim directed by Marcus Dunstan.
And as we make Thanksgiving dinner like the children we are, we also bring up… A Haunting in Venice, The Conference, Bob Clark, Kerr Smith, Psycho 2, the healing power of love, a set dinner for cannibalism, Into the Dark, Hallowe'en Party, look at everyone with a skeptical eye, (There's No Place Like) Home for the Holidays, iPad finance dad, the elaborate dunking chair, jelly bean flavors, headbutt technicalities, Agatha Christie, the taffy timeline, Psycho IV: The Beginning, doing things as a family and a marketing goldmine.
Spoiler Alert: Full spoilers for “Pilgrim”, so go watch the movie before we listen.
